A primary school is hoping to transform its playing fields for its pupils.
Foxdale School on Mines Road has applied for planning permission to carry out works on the playing fields behind it.
In its plans are a forest school, paths and grassy mounds as well as a summer house and flagpole.
It's also applied to realign its sports pitch to accommodate the new layout.
